    Notes:

    Baptised:
    His godparents were Laurent Bourg and Blanche Brun.

    Misc:
    Old Andre LeBlanc (1729-1819), the father of Pierre Comeau's 1st wife, pretended that he had encountered, during the deportation to New Orleans, a brother who was very rich. According to Placide Gaudet, Francois Comeau (son of Pierre Comeau and Angelique Brun) took some steps and travelled during 1870-80 to attempt to locate the famous 'LeBlanc Fortune'.
